WOWODC East 2009 Set for Montreal

MacTI, BoxOffice Tickets and the WebObjects Community Association announced WOWODC East, a two-day conference about WebObjects, the Object Oriented Web framework from Apple.

WOWODC has two tracks: a complete 15 hour track for people new to the platform, and an advanced track with advanced sessions and labs. WOWODC East will be held on August 29th and 30th in Montreal.

Topics to be covered include:

  • Using the toolset (Eclipse and WOLips)
  • Basics of EOF, the OORM framework inside WebObjects
  • How to create re-usable components
  • Dealing with validation of data
  • Adding Ajax features to applications
